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Lesser Capybara | Mammoth wildrye |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Liliopsida (Monocots)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Poales (Grasses) |
| Family | Caviidae | Poaceae (Grass Family) |
| Genus | Hydrochoerus | Leymus |
| Species | Hydrochoerus isthmius | Leymus racemosus |
